Guess who we recently spotted in a movie theater in Mumbai? It was none other than superstar Aamir Khan, who went out on Tuesday night with his daughter Ira Khan. The father-daughter duo watched the movie Suraj Pe Mangal Bhari, with Manoj Bajpayee, Diljit Dosanjh and Fatima Sana Shaikh in the lead roles. Aamir Khan and Ira opted for some pretty casual outfits for their movie night. Ira went for a denim over denim look, complete with a printed crop top, while Aamir Khan’s choice was a white t-shirt and blue jeans. Flashlights kept flashing at them as they left the theater. Several fan pages shared the photos from last night on social media.

Look at the pictures here:

Earlier on Tuesday, the actor shared a tweet, which read: “On the way to see Suraj Pe Mangal Bhari in a movie theater. I can’t wait to experience it on the big screen after so long! The film hit theaters on November 15. As it turns out, this is the first Bollywood film to have a theatrical release after the COVID-19 lockdown.

Aamir Khan recently completed the schedule ofLaal Singh Chaddha, with Kareena Kapoor. This is a remake of the 1994 film Forrest Gump, which featured Tom Hanks in the lead role. The film was directed by Secret Superstar director Advait Chandan.
